| - Great beer here, and a better atmosphere to boot. I ventured out to this place and was quite impressed with the beer offerings that they had. I had the Black Star Stout, the Hardway IPA and the All Nighter and all of them were stellar. For dinner I had the Cajun pasta, which I would highly recommend to anyone. The guy sitting next to me at the bar, who appeared to be a regular, told me the deep-dish pizzas here were stellar, but since I was a party of one I thought that a whole deep dish would be too much my waistline. The rest of the menu appeared to be standard brewery fare with a solid selection of pastas, pizza, sandwiches, burgers and appetizers.
The atmosphere of this place was kinda nice. Downstairs had a enclosed smoking area bar (where I learned the bartenders can take your food order but not deliver it to your table due to smoking laws; they leave you food right outside the section, tell you it's ready and you have to get it yourself) complete with many TVs, and there was an upstairs section as well that had a Golden Tee machine and a cigar lounge. There also was a normal dining area and a patio as well.
Service in the smoking area of the bar was a bit slow, as the bartenders seemed a bit preoccupied by the girls at the end of the bar rather than my empty beer glass, but I can't really blame them too much since the girls were hot.
Great food, great beer, great atmosphere. Hit his place up if you are ever in the area.
